Skip to content

Commit d2f7cf3

Browse files
committed
trace2: trim whitespace in region messages in perf target format
Trim trailing whitespace in "region_enter" and "region_leave" messages in perf target format. Signed-off-by: Jeff Hostetler <[email protected]>
1 parent 834ee95 commit d2f7cf3

File tree

1 file changed

+2
-0
lines changed

1 file changed

+2
-0
lines changed

trace2/tr2_tgt_perf.c

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-455,6 +455,7 @@ static void fn_region_enter_printf_va_fl(const char *file, int line,
455455
if (label)
456456
strbuf_addf(&buf_payload, "label:%s ", label);
457457
maybe_append_string_va(&buf_payload, fmt, ap);
458+
strbuf_rtrim(&buf_payload);
458459

459460
perf_io_write_fl(file, line, event_name, repo, &us_elapsed_absolute,
460461
NULL, category, &buf_payload);
@@ -472,6 +473,7 @@ static void fn_region_leave_printf_va_fl(
472473
if (label)
473474
strbuf_addf(&buf_payload, "label:%s ", label);
474475
maybe_append_string_va(&buf_payload, fmt, ap);
476+
strbuf_rtrim(&buf_payload);
475477

476478
perf_io_write_fl(file, line, event_name, repo, &us_elapsed_absolute,
477479
&us_elapsed_region, category, &buf_payload);

0 commit comments

Comments
 (0)